**Key ceremony checklist — item 7 (ResetRamp revamp)**

Welcome aboard! Before we flip the switch on the new ResetRamp password flow, two witnesses from the Glimmerfold team need to be in the room and the old signing key must be shredded on camera. When the ceremony console asks you to authenticate the replacement keypair, read out and enter the passphrase below:

unlock words, yawip-kahog: caseth-ulamir-wenius-zorvan-gorix-istath-fraox-julmir-gilion-oliir

**Q: How do I prepare my plugin for the Quillbus 4 broker upgrade?**

Pin your client library to the 4.x line, rebuild against the new wire protocol, and retest acknowledgement handling — at-most-once delivery semantics changed. Plugins compiled against 3.x will be rejected at handshake after the cutover date. A compatibility shim exists but is unsupported. Send upgrade questions to the broker team.

escalation mailbox, kaweg-kahif: druwyn.sordor@nelvroworks.corp

## Local Setup

Muffler is Crestvale Ops' on-call alert deduplicator. For a local review build, install dependencies via `make deps`, then run `make migrate` to apply schema migrations to a throwaway Postgres instance. All inbound webhooks are signed and verified even locally. The deduplication engine connects using the database connection string below.

warehouse DSN: mssql://aldiel_svc:1hgBhXwSI6cP6V@db-f60b.qorvelworks.example:5432/briius

Subject: Largediff cut-over complete

Team — the cut-over to the new Largediff viewer finished last night. Files up to two gigabytes now render with chunked diffs; older tickets about browser freezes can be closed as resolved. Watch for reports of misaligned line numbers this week. The rollout shipped with the following configuration.

config for yahof-tajop:
zorath:
  pin: 7493
  metrics_host: metrics.zorath.tolvaqsys.internal
  tenant: praiel
  seal: seal_fd9cd4f1

02:14 — Canary builds on Quarrystone agents began failing signature checks. 02:31 — Root cause identified: agent pool qs-east drifted 47 seconds ahead after an NTP daemon crash. 02:40 — Pool drained, clocks resynced. 02:55 — Skew monitor added to agent health checks. 03:10 — Queue replayed clean. Affected artifacts were rebuilt and verified; the reference build is recorded below.

trace token, tagaf-tageg: htk6_a37924